The Human Subject Research Office (HSRO) provides administrative support for the University of Miami Institutional Review Boards. An Institutional Review Board is a group of individuals comprised of faculty, staff and community members charged with reviewing proposed research involving human subjects to ensure the protection of those subjects and compliance with applicable federal regulations, state law and institutional policy that govern human subject research.

Re-deployment of eProst Smartforms and Workflow

On March 15th, 2008 the HSRO completed the redeployment of the electronic workflow with the eProst system for all departments. All submissions to the HSRO for review by the University of Miami IRB's will now be submitted electronically. The electronic workflow in eProst offers many benefits to our researchers including faster turnaround time, easier tracking of studies through the review process, incorporated audit trails and the opportunity for improved interaction between study teams, departmental approvers, ancillary committee reviewers, the HSRO staff and IRB members.

All IRB determinations will now be communicated to study teams via system-generated emails and IRB-approved, watermarked documents will be available online through eProst. All members of the study team must now log in individually to complete their Conflict of Interest Disclosure and Principal Investigators must now log in to eProst to submit their study protocols, continuing reports, amendments or reportable events.

Announcements

Effective immediately, applicable protocol submissions will not be processed without a valid University account number indicated in the HSRO/IRB fee processing section. This account number will be used by the Finance Team to process payment and an IDR is not required. For applicable UM studies that are at WIRB, all submissions must be routed through the HSRO accompanied by an IDR. Please see the University Fees page for further information.

In addition, any PI-Initiated studies receiving funding from a pharmaceutical/device company will be subject to the HSRO Processing and Research Compliance Fees. Please contact the HSRO Finance Team with any questions.
